#cc9469 - Santa Fe Sunrise color
Warm and inviting, this shade sits between soft terracotta and toasted caramel, blending muted orange with creamy tan. It evokes sun-warmed clay, aged leather, and a gentle autumnal glow. Under different lights it reads as peachy bronze or a subdued copper, offering both warmth and subtle sophistication. It works well as an accent that adds cozy depth to neutrals, pairing beautifully with deep greens, navy, or soft creams for an earthy, refined palette.
